UPDATE: Brantford Police have located missing 32-year-old Samuel Monteith.
At this time, they are asking that the family’s privacy be respected.
Please be advised that Samuel MONTEITH, who was previously reported as missing, has been located.

BRANTFORD - Police are on the lookout for a missing man who has ties to the Brantford, London, and Hamilton areas.
Samuel Monteith is 32-years-old and he was last spotted on Coachwood Drive in Brantford on Monday.
According to the Brantford Police, he's white and stands at about 6' tall with an average build. He also has brown hair, a beard and a tattoo over his left eye.
Monteith was last seen wearing a black puffy coat, black pants, and a grey camouflage hat.
Anyone with information should call Brantford Police at 519-756-7050. You can also submit an anonymous tip through Crime Stoppers by calling 519-750-8477 or 1-800-222-8477.
